Located on Burland Grove, one of the established roads within the ever-popular Grange Estate, whose street names reflect Cheshire's rich local heritage, this well-proportioned two-bedroom semi-detached property presents an excellent opportunity for first-time buyers, investors or those looking for a home with scope to personalise over time.
Occupying a pleasant position on Burland Grove, the property offers practical accommodation with several features that set it apart from similar homes in the area.
On arrival, you are welcomed by a substantial brick-built entrance porch, complete with a uPVC entrance door and large double glazed window, creating a bright and practical space for coats, shoes, bicycles or a pram before entering the main home.
Internally, the accommodation is both spacious and well laid out. The kitchen enjoys direct access to the rear garden via a covered side passage, providing sheltered access to the property's two brick-built storage sheds and allowing secure access between the front and rear of the property through uPVC double doors.
To the first floor are two generous double bedrooms. The principal bedroom is particularly impressive, benefiting from two large windows that flood the room with natural light, together with a dedicated wardrobe area incorporating shelving and hanging space. Bedroom Two is also a comfortable double, making the property equally suited to couples, young families or those working from home. Completing the accommodation is a recently modernised family bathroom, finished in a contemporary style.
Externally, the covered side passage and useful brick-built outbuildings provide valuable additional storage rarely found in similar properties, whilst the overall layout offers buyers an excellent opportunity to create a wonderful long-term home in one of Winsford's most established residential locations.
Whether you're taking your first step onto the property ladder or looking to expand your investment portfolio, this is a property that offers space, practicality and excellent future potential.
Entrance Porch
Having a u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ation and a uPVC double glazed door with opaque glass to the side elevation.
Internal Entrance Porch (1.41m (4' 8") x 1.04m (3' 5"))
Hallway (1.34m (4' 5") x 1.19m (3' 11"))
Accessed via a wooden door from the porch area, this space leads through to the lounge, stairs lead to the upstairs bedrooms and bathroom.
Lounge (4.07m (13' 4") x 3.29m (10' 10"))
With a large uPVC double glazed window to the front elevation overlooking the flagged rear garden, fireplace with surround, radiator, ceiling light point, wall lights, laminate flooring. Glass panel door leading through to the Dining Room.
Dining Room (2.65m (8' 8") x 3.15m (10' 4"))
Having u u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ation over the garden, radiator, laminate flooring, ceiling light point, door leading through to kitchen.
Kitchen (2.42m (7' 11") x 3.15m (10' 4"))
With a u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ation, fitted with a range of wall, base and drawer units, one and a half bowl stainless steel sink with mixer tap, gas hob, high level double oven, radiator, boiler housing, space for a fridge freezer, tiled floor, ceiling light point.
First Floor Landing
Access to all rooms on the first floor.
Bedroom One (5.20m (17' 1") x 3.13m (10' 3"))
Having two uPVC double glazed windows to the front elevation, radiator, laminate flooring, ceiling light point.
Bedroom Two (2.98m (9' 9") x 3.14m (10' 4"))
With a uPVC double glazed window to the rear elevation, radiator, laminate flooring, ceiling light point.
Bathroom (2.12m (6' 11") x 1.67m (5' 6"))
Having a uPVC double glazed window with opaque glass to the rear elevation, white suite comprising; bath with mains shower over, low level WC, hand washbasin with chrome taps, partially shower boarded walls and tiled walls, tiled floor, extractor fan, ceiling light point.
Rear Entrance
Access to the rear of the property is either direct from the parking area, or through a uPVC double glazed door from either end of the passageway.
Store Room View
There are two brick built store rooms, the larger of the two with power and opening window.
Rear Door With Access To Garden
Access to the rear garden is directly through a uPVC double glazed door with opaque glass.
Rear Garden
Mostly laid to lawn with a flagged area and access to the parking area.
Front Garden View
For ease of maintenance, the front garden is mainly flagged and has planted borders with a low level brick wall to the front boundary.
